const expectEvent = require('../../helpers/expectEvent'); const shouldFail = require('../../helpers/shouldFail'); const { ethGetBalance } = require('../../helpers/web3'); const { balanceDifference } = require('../../helpers/balanceDifference'); const { ether } = require('../../helpers/ether'); require('../../helpers/setup'); function shouldBehaveLikeEscrow (primary, [payee1, payee2]) { const amount = ether(42.0); describe('as an escrow', function () { describe('deposits', function () { it('can accept a single deposit', async function () { await this.escrow.deposit(payee1, { from: primary, value: amount }); (await ethGetBalance(this.escrow.address)).should.be.bignumber.equal(amount); (await this.escrow.depositsOf(payee1)).should.be.bignumber.equal(amount); }); it('can accept an empty deposit', async function () { await this.escrow.deposit(payee1, { from: primary, value: 0 }); }); it('only the primary account can deposit', async function () { await shouldFail.reverting(this.escrow.deposit(payee1, { from: payee2 })); }); it('emits a deposited event', async function () { const { logs } = await this.escrow.deposit(payee1, { from: primary, value: amount }); expectEvent.inLogs(logs, 'Deposited', { payee: payee1, weiAmount: amount, }); }); it('can add multiple deposits on a single account', async function () { await this.escrow.deposit(payee1, { from: primary, value: amount }); await this.escrow.deposit(payee1, { from: primary, value: amount * 2 }); (await ethGetBalance(this.escrow.address)).should.be.bignumber.equal(amount * 3); (await this.escrow.depositsOf(payee1)).should.be.bignumber.equal(amount * 3); }); it('can track deposits to multiple accounts', async function () { await this.escrow.deposit(payee1, { from: primary, value: amount }); await this.escrow.deposit(payee2, { from: primary, value: amount * 2 }); (await ethGetBalance(this.escrow.address)).should.be.bignumber.equal(amount * 3); (await this.escrow.depositsOf(payee1)).should.be.bignumber.equal(amount); (await this.escrow.depositsOf(payee2)).should.be.bignumber.equal(amount * 2); }); }); describe('withdrawals', async function () { it('can withdraw payments', async function () { (await balanceDifference(payee1, async () => { await this.escrow.deposit(payee1, { from: primary, value: amount }); await this.escrow.withdraw(payee1, { from: primary }); })).should.be.bignumber.equal(amount); (await ethGetBalance(this.escrow.address)).should.be.bignumber.equal(0); (await this.escrow.depositsOf(payee1)).should.be.bignumber.equal(0); }); it('can do an empty withdrawal', async function () { await this.escrow.withdraw(payee1, { from: primary }); }); it('only the primary account can withdraw', async function () { await shouldFail.reverting(this.escrow.withdraw(payee1, { from: payee1 })); }); it('emits a withdrawn event', async function () { await this.escrow.deposit(payee1, { from: primary, value: amount }); const { logs } = await this.escrow.withdraw(payee1, { from: primary }); expectEvent.inLogs(logs, 'Withdrawn', { payee: payee1, weiAmount: amount, }); }); }); }); } module.exports = { shouldBehaveLikeEscrow, };
